For the first time, a UK Student is named the winner

For this first time, a UK student has been named a winner of the global competition Electrolux Design Lab with Jordan Lee Martin taking the prize.

The theme for this year’s competition was ‘Healthy, Happy Kids’ and looked for ideas across cooking, fabric care and air purification.

Jordan Lee Martin won with his Bloom concept, which bridged the gap between digital and practical education by encouraging good kitchen habits in a fun way.

He was chosen by an expert jury from out of 1,500 entries, across 56 countries, and was presented the trophy at the Kattilahalli Venue in Helsinki, Finland.

As part of the award win, he has scooped a six-month internship at an Electrolux Global Design Centre and a cash prize of €10,000.

The Second prize was awarded to Dominykas Budinas of Lithuania for Airshield, a baby strolled that create a pure microclimate, who received €6,000, with the third prize given to Joengbeen Seo of South Korea for the QH combined air purifier and hula hoop.

Winner of the People’s Choice Award from online voting went to Larissa Trindade from Brazil for Weaver, who scooped €2,000.
